The Early Days: A Journey Begins
In the small town of Clinton, Oklahoma, Toby Keith Covel discovered his passion for music at a young age.
Growing up in a musical family, he honed his skills as a songwriter and performer, laying the foundation for his future success.
Breaking into the Scene: The Rise of Toby Keith
After years of playing in local venues and honing his craft, Toby Keith caught the attention of Nashville with his raw talent and distinctive sound.
In 1993, he released his debut single “Should’ve Been a Cowboy,” which skyrocketed to the top of the charts, marking the beginning of his meteoric rise to fame.
Chart-Topping Success: Hit after Hit
With his distinctive voice and knack for storytelling, Toby Keith churned out hit after hit, dominating the country music charts throughout the 1990s and 2000s.
Songs like “How Do You Like Me Now?!” and “Courtesy of the Red, White, and Blue (The Angry American)” became anthems for a generation, solidifying his place in country music history.

Philanthropy and Patriotism: Beyond the Music
Beyond his musical accomplishments, Toby Keith is known for his philanthropic efforts and unwavering support for the military.
Through his USO tours and charitable initiatives, he has touched the lives of countless individuals and exemplified the true spirit of patriotism.
